Baseball Honors Seniors

By Katie Brown | May 19, 2025 11:40 AM

The Whitko Athletic Department welcomed family and guests to Senior Night May 16 as the baseball team members from the class of 2025 were honored. The following seniors were recognized for their talents and accomplishments. Easton Grable is the son of Joel and Angie Grable. During his high school career, Easton participated in baseball and basketball for four years. His future plans are to attend Trine University to achieve a doctoral degree in physical therapy. Riley Harman is the son of Shayna Harman. During his high school career, Riley participated in football, baseball and basketball. His future plans are to go to college and get a business degree and play baseball. Kale Hepler is the son of Brandon and Kelli Hepler. During his high school career, Kale participated in football and baseball. His future plans are to attend Trine University and major in criminal justice. Ethen Morris is the son of Mark and Stacey Morris. During his high school career, Ethen participated in baseball. His future plans are to go to the University of Saint Francis for nursing and become a travel nurse. Breyden Kirkdorffer was escorted by Ryan and Danielle Kirkdorffer and McKinley Kirkdorffer. During his high school career, Breyden participated in baseball, football, and basketball. His future plans are to continue working as a welder/fabricator at a diesel shop. Whitko baseball is led by head coach Cody York, assistant coach Andrew Shepherd and junior varsity coach Nick Meadows.
